Bar-throated Apalis vs Brown-rumped Tapaculo
Apalis thoracica compared with Scytalopus latebricola
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Bar-throated Apalis | Brown-rumped Tapaculo |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class same | Aves (Birds) | Aves (Birds) |
| Order same | Passeriformes (Songbirds) | Passeriformes (Songbirds) |
| Family | Cisticolidae | Rhinocryptidae |
| Genus | Apalis | Scytalopus |
| Species | Apalis thoracica | Scytalopus latebricola |
Evolutionary Relationship
Bar-throated Apalis and Brown-rumped Tapaculo share a common ancestor at the Order level: Passeriformes. (Songbirds)
